FAQs

How do I store the opened pack?

Store the opened pack in an airtight container in a cool, dry place. Use within four weeks.

What water temperature should I use to prepare the formula?

Use freshly boiled water that has cooled to around 70°C.

Can I reuse the prepared formula?

No, discard any unfinished feed within one hour of preparation.

How long can I store unopened packs?

Store unopened packs in a cool, dry place until the expiration date printed on the packaging.

What if my toddler doesn't like the taste?

It may take a few tries for your toddler to get used to the taste. Ensure the formula is prepared correctly. If issues persist, consider mixing a small amount with their favorite food.

Is Kendamil Organic Toddler Milk suitable for babies under 12 months?

No, this product is specifically designed for toddlers aged 12-36 months. Consult your pediatrician for advice on infant formula for younger babies.

What should I do if my toddler has an allergic reaction?

Stop using the formula and consult with a pediatrician immediately.

Troubleshooting

Formula appears to be clumpy after mixing.

Ensure the water temperature is correct (around 70°C). Shake the bottle vigorously for at least 30 seconds.

Toddler is experiencing digestive issues.

Check the preparation instructions to ensure the correct ratio of formula and water is used. If the issue persists, consult with a pediatrician.

Formula is not dissolving properly.

Use freshly boiled and cooled water. Make sure to add the powder to the water and not the other way around.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Preparation: Always wash your hands before preparing the feed. Sterilize all utensils by boiling them for 10 minutes.
  2. Mixing: Mix the formula with freshly boiled and cooled water (around 70°C). Follow the instructions on the packaging for the correct water and powder ratios. Always use the scoop provided.
  3. Feeding: Feed immediately after preparation. Discard any unfinished feed within one hour.
  4. Storage: Store the unopened pack in a cool, dry place. Once opened, store in an airtight container and use within four weeks.
  5. Compatibility: Suitable for use with most standard bottles and teats.
  6. Care: Ensure the scoop is clean and dry before each use. Never add extra scoops of powder or dilute the formula more than recommended. If your toddler develops any allergies or unusual symptoms, consult with a pediatrician.
